Looking at a couple of nights away, just the two of us, possibly Bath or Bristol. Are there any hotels anyone would recommend? Or anywhere in the South West for a city break?

Not super fancy but still very nice is the Marriot on college green. Fantastic location in the middle of Bristol.

Or Moxy- cheaper and trendier. Right next to Cabot circus.

How spendy can you be? Bath has some real gems!

We went to Bath last summer and stayed at 95 Sydney Place near the Holbourne Museum. It was fabulous but expensive. It's where they filmed the 1995 production of Persuasion. Stayed for two nights and had a fabulous time. The museum is well worth a visit, and be sure to prebook tickets to the baths as they sell out. Just wandering around was lovely.

If you have the budget for it the Gainsborough hotel in bath is lovely and it has its own spa to boot.

You could check Airbnbs prices close to the city with parking, in Bath I would look at north around Circus area and bit further out and it’s all walkable, in Bristol it’s much larger and you would have to identify what area would suit - ie Clifton is lovely but you could be a bit further away from central attractions.

If looking further afield Exeter or Cheltenham would also make a lovely weekend break both lovely cities.

I love Bath, dh and I did a mini break recently and stayed in the Dorian B&B which is an easy walk into the city centre. Lovely room, tasty breakfast and a quiet area as it's tucked in away off the main road. We'd previously stayed at Abbey Rise which is a nice place but ruined by being on the main road into the city - needed ear plugs to sleep with traffic and sirens all night
